Output 65eaa80cd82b02b7ecbd88746caa7d4aa3fdfd8295a022f79322eb6312e46245:0

value
23347428
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 516458dd3a9aad162937a0faf11cbc35360de42e OP_EQUALVERIFY OP_CHECKSIG
address
18RMwnAqvbQAZNSqe8wTmJ8DTrQMh3mEpq
transaction
65eaa80cd82b02b7ecbd88746caa7d4aa3fdfd8295a022f79322eb6312e46245
confirmations
471976
spent
true